B.A. in Chinese Studies — CUHK Major Requirements (2026–27)
Faculty: Arts · Admission code: CHESB · 66 units · For students admitted in 2026–27
Students are required to complete a minimum of 66 units of courses as follows:
1.Faculty Package9 units
CHES1101 and any two courses from:
ANTH1020, ARTS1009, 1010, BMBL1001, CHES1102, CHLL1900 or 1902 or 1903, CURE1000 or 1400, 1110, ENGE1000, FAAS1900, HIST1000 or 1700 or 1701, JASP1090, LING1000, MUSC1000, PHIL1110, THEO1000, TRAN1000

Explanatory Notes
CHES courses at 2000 and above level as included in the Major programme requirements will be included in the calculation of Major GPA for honours classification.
Students are assigned to one of the streams based on language assessment upon admission, subject to the approval of the Programme Director.
Any CHES courses counted towards the fulfillment of one of the above listed requirements cannot be counted towards the fulfillment of any other requirements specified in the study scheme.
All CLCP courses taken to fulfill this Major programme requirement cannot be counted towards the fulfillment of the University Core requirements.
Subject to the approval of the Programme Director, students fluent in Putonghua can fulfill this requirement by taking Cantonese (CLCC) courses.
Students plan to enroll in CHES3402 must submit applications for approval by a faculty member and the Programme Director.
